Clarke Names His Four Semifinalists

As the Champions Trophy is returning after eight long years, Pakistan is also coming back as a host after a brief break. Starting from February 19, the marquee event will take place on Pakistani soil but India will play all their matches in Dubai. While talking in a podcast, former Australian skipper Michael Clarke named India, Pakistan, Australia, and New Zealand as the semifinalists.

“India, Pakistan, Australia and New Zealand—these are the teams I've got in my top four,” Clarke said.

On Pakistan’s Ongoing Woes And India-Pakistan’s Rivalry

After 29 long years, Pakistan is set to host an ICC event once again, with the Champions Trophy adding to the excitement and making this occasion even more special. However, their shaky form is a major concern. From individual struggles to underwhelming ICC performances, they’re under pressure. Clarke believes this could be a major setback for them.

“My fear with Pakistan is whether they can handle the pressure. This has always been a concern when playing against them. I've seen them have a better team on multiple occasions, but they have struggled under pressure. It will be interesting to see how they cope with expectations, especially while playing a major tournament at home.” Clarke said.

The legendary India-Pakistan rivalry always ignites the cricketing world, and the Champions Trophy is no exception. The arch-rivals are set to lock horns on February 23 and the cricket world is looking forward to the match. Adding to the excitement, former Australian captain Michael Clarke has shared his thoughts ahead of this much-awaited showdown.

“The rivalry between Pakistan and India is unbelievable. If they face each other in the tournament, or even in the final, it would be massive. Pakistan has a balanced squad and playing in home conditions gives them a significant advantage. If they play their best cricket, they are good enough to win the tournament.” Clarke added.

India-Australia Final Again?

The fierce India-Australia rivalry has thrilled cricket fans for years, delivering unforgettable moments across formats and ICC tournaments. As the Champions Trophy approaches, Michael Clarke has made his bold prediction, naming India and Australia as two finalists, he named the probable winner’s name.

“My fingers are crossed for Australia, so I’m going to say Australia will be one of the finalists. And I think they will face India in the final.” Clarke said.

“I think India is going to beat Australia in the final. I can’t believe that just came out of my mouth.” Clark added while predicting the winner.

As the Champions Trophy is set to take off its curtain on February 19, Team India will start their journey on February 20. Conversely, Australia will face England in their first group stage match on February 22. Fans are anticipating another thrilling tournament.
